DC whistleblower lawyer Jason Zuckerman will be chairing a DC Bar CLE titled “Recent Developments in Sarbanes-Oxley, Dodd-Frank, and False Claims Act Whistleblower Retaliation and Litigation” on July 15, 2014. The CLE features leading practitioners:

This class will focus on hot topics in Sarbanes-Oxley (SOX), Dodd-Frank, National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), and False Claims Act whistle-blower retaliation claims, including:
- The impact of the Supreme Court’s Lawson v Fidelity decision on the scope of SOX coverage;
 - Whether internal disclosures are protected under Dodd-Frank;
 - The Labor Department’s Administration Review Board and federal court decisions on the scope of protected conduct under SOX;
 - The use of “purloined” documents to prove retaliation claims;
 - Trends in OSHA enforcement of whistleblower protection laws;
 - Recent decisions construing the 2009 amendments to the False Claims Act;
 - Extraterritorial application of SOX and Dodd-Frank;
 - Important distinctions in the remedies and causation standards of each of these statutes; and
 - Implementation of the 2013 NDAA contractor whistleblower protection provisions.
